2.1-1 CPU Installation Procedures

There are two kinds of Pentium® II processor that is currently used: the OEM Pentium® II processor and the Boxed Pentium® II processor. OEM Pentium® II processor has no Heat Sink, Fan and Heat Sink Support, while the Boxed Pentium® II processor is provided with Heat Sink w/ fan and Heat Sink Support.

Required Things:

Pentium® II processor - Processor.

*Retention Mechanism(RM) - Plastic Guide that holds the S.E.C. Catridge in the Slot 1 connector.

*Retention Mechanism Attach Mount(RMAM) - Bolt/Bridge assemblies inserted up through the bottom of the motherboard. RM secures to RMAM ( 2 RMAM required per RM ).

*Heat Sink Support Base (HSSBASE) - Plastic support bar mounted to the mainboard under the ATX heatsink. (One leg is always bigger than the other one)
